iPiccer: Automatically Retrieving and Inferring Tagged Location Information from Web Repositories.

Benjamin Proß; Johannes Schöning; Antonio Krüger
In: Mobile HCI 2009: Adjunct Proceedings of the 11th International Conference on Human-Computer Interaction with Mobile Devices and Service. International Conference on Human-Computer Interaction with Mobile Devices and Services (MobileHCI-09), September 15-18, Bonn, Germany, ACM, 2009.

Abstract

We present iPiccer, a system that allows mobile camera phones users to interact with meta-tagged image material available from web repositories, such as flickr in two novel ways. Users of the system are able to infer photo tags from their location and orientation, but are also able to infer their location and orientation from their spatial photo tags. An implementation of iPiccerTaker is outlined, and the poten- tial of this new form of interaction with web repository data is discussed.
